During high-intensity exercise, particularly efforts that cross the anaerobic threshold, the body produces various metabolic byproducts. These include lactate, hydrogen ions, and carbon dioxide, which collectively contribute to the sensation of muscle "burn," acidosis, and fatigue. Efficiently clearing these substances is key to sustaining effort and recovering between intervals. Oxygen Therapy for Athletes plays a pivotal, supportive role in this cleansing process. With adequate oxygenation, the body can oxidize lactate more efficiently, converting it back into pyruvate and then into usable energy through the Krebs cycle. Physical stamina is often discussed, but in high-stakes sports, mental resilience is equally important. The brain is a voracious consumer of energy, utilizing approximately 20% of the body's total oxygen supply despite representing only a small fraction of body weight. When oxygen levels dip during intense fatigue, decision-making, reaction time, and focus can suffer dramatically. Oxygen Therapy for Athletes helps maintain cerebral oxygenation, ensuring that the mind remains sharp, calculating, and focused even when the body is screaming for rest.
